They are both correct. They are forms of ellipsis. (The) Mission (is) complete! (The) Mission (has been) completed! I'd say the second version is a bit more popular. We have some common phrases like. The difference: Mission complete (complete is an adjective describing the mission.) Mission completed (completed is a past participle answering the question "Is the mission complete?") mission failed Mission failed means that the task you or others were set out to do did not work out.
